Get-DPMDatasource
Получает защищенные и незащищенные данные на компьютере или в группе защиты.
Синтаксис
Get-DPMDatasource
[[-DPMServerName] <String>]
[-Inactive]
[<CommonParameters>]
Get-DPMDatasource
[[-DPMServerName] <String>]
[-Query] <String>
[<CommonParameters>]
Get-DPMDatasource
[[-DPMServerName] <String>]
[-Path] <String>
[[-ProductionServerName] <String>]
[<CommonParameters>]
Get-DPMDatasource
[[-DPMServerName] <String>]
[-Async]
[-ComputerName] <String[]>
[<CommonParameters>]
Get-DPMDatasource
[-ProductionServer] <ProductionServer>
[-Async]
[-Inquire]
[-Replica]
[-Tag <Object>]
[-IgnoreDPMInformation]
[-GetVolumesWithoutMountPoints]
[<CommonParameters>]
Get-DPMDatasource
[-ProtectionGroup] <ProtectionGroup>
[<CommonParameters>]
Описание
Командлет Get-DPMDatasource получает защищенные и незащищенные данные на компьютере в System Center Data Protection Manager (DPM). В выходных данных отображаются только объекты на уровнях, позволяющих применять защиту. Используйте командлет Get-DPMChildDatasource для просмотра файлов в источнике данных.
Этот командлет также может возвращать следующие сведения о данных на компьютере.
Допустимые значения для этого параметра:
- Все доступные источники данных на защищенном компьютере.
- Защищенный источник данных на сервере DPM.
- Неактивные источники данных на сервере DPM. Неактивным называется источник данных, для которого не включена активная защита на сервере DPM.
- Источники данных в группе защиты.
Примеры
Пример 1. Возврат всех источников данных на компьютере
PS C:\>$DpmPServer = Get-DPMProductionServer -DPMServerName "TestingServer"
PS C:\> Get-DPMDatasource -ProductionServer $DpmPServer[1] -Inquire
Первая команда возвращает серверы, на которых установлен агент защиты DPM, а затем сохраняет их в переменной $DpmPServer.
Вторая команда получает источники данных на втором сервере в $DpmPServer.
Пример 2. Возврат защищенных источников данных в группе защиты
PS C:\> $DpmPServer = Get-DPMProtectionGroup -DPMServerName "TestingServer"
PS C:\> Get-DPMDatasource -ProtectionGroup $DpmPServer
Первая команда возвращает группу защиты с сервера DPM с именем TestingServer. Команда сохраняет группу в переменной $DpmPServer.
Вторая команда возвращает источники данных из группы защиты в $DpmPServer.
Пример 3. Возврат неактивных источников данных на сервере
PS C:\> Get-DPMDatasource -DPMServerName "TestingServer" -Inactive
Эта команда извлекает неактивные источники данных на сервере DPM с именем TestingServer.
Пример 4. Получение источника данных из расположения поиска
PS C:\> Get-DPMDatasource -DPMServerName "TestingServer" -SearchPath "F:\" -ProductionServer "Test.contoso.com"
Эта команда извлекает источник данных из пути поиска F:\ на защищенном сервере Test.contoso.com.
Параметры
-Async
Указывает, что команда выполняется асинхронно. При асинхронном выполнении команды командная строка возвращается немедленно, даже если выполнение задания занимает длительное время.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ComputerName
Указывает массив клиентских компьютеров, добавляемых в группу защиты.
Type: | String[] |
Aliases: | ComputerNames |
Position: | 2 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-DPMServerName
Указывает имя сервера DPM, на котором действует этот командлет.
Type: | String |
Position: | 1 |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-GetVolumesWithoutMountPoints
Указывает, что командлет извлекает тома без точек подключения.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-IgnoreDPMInformation
Указывает, что командлет не получает сведения о защищенном компьютере для источников данных.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Inactive
Указывает, что командлет возвращает неактивные источники данных на сервере DPM. Неактивный источник данных — это источник данных, который одновременно был защищен на сервере DPM, но не защищен в настоящее время. Реплики и точки восстановления неактивного источника данных остаются доступными.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Inquire
Указывает, что этот командлет запрашивает защищенный компьютер и возвращает источники данных или дочерние источники данных на нем.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Path
Указывает путь, по которому выполняется поиск источника данных.
Type: | String |
Aliases: | SearchPath |
Position: | 2 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ProductionServer
Указывает компьютер, на котором установлен агент защиты DPM.
Type: | ProductionServer |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-ProductionServerName
Указывает имя компьютера, на котором установлен агент защиты DPM.
Type: | String |
Position: | 3 |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-ProtectionGroup
Указывает группу защиты, в которой действует этот командлет. Чтобы получить объект ProtectionGroup , используйте командлет Get-DPMProtectionGroup .
Type: | ProtectionGroup |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-Query
Задает фильтр для источников данных. Этот командлет возвращает только те из них, имена которых содержат указанную строку.
Type: | String |
Aliases: | SearchQuery |
Position: | 2 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Replica
Указывает, что этот командлет вычисляет пространство, необходимое для реплика на сервере-получателе DPM с защищенного компьютера или основного сервера DPM.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Tag
Задает пользовательское свойство, которое различает ответы на каждый асинхронный вызов. Параметр можно использовать при создании графического пользовательского интерфейса с помощью командлетов. Не используйте этот параметр при работе с командной консолью DPM.
Type: | Object |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Выходные данные
Datasource